Abstract :
Gaining the value of k is a key technology for side-channel attack on DSA. In order to recover the private key of a DSA signature, this paper proposes a method based on data-cache timing attack. That is getting side channel information about a random number k used in a signature first and then recover the private key x from this. We mainly introduces the principle of data-cache timing attack and describe the method of gaining said k.
